Why your dog digs in your yard

vet clinic Norwalk, CA

Your dog is an excellent companion and you want to make sure you are able to offer her lots of attention in order to understand her better. This makes you wonder – what makes her want to dig in the yard?

Your dog tends to dig for a variety of reasons and understanding her motivation will likely come from learning about her preferences. Many dogs will dig simply to have something to do, because they enjoy the activity, to get some exercise, and out of curiosity as to what’s just under the grass. Others will be looking for something specific or are trying to create a place to hold a favored belonging, to hide in themselves, or to simply see how deep they can get. Whatever the reason, your little fur ball may be drawn to this behavior at certain times in order to help her pass the time.
